School Notes Overview:
We believe that All Saints School is a faith community, rooted in Jesus. Active participation by all members of our faith community fosters learning, a sense of belonging, support of family, respect and responsibility in our students. We believe that the message of All Saints School is that of Jesus Christ. We come to know this message through the Scriptures, our Catholic heritage, prayer, and through the example of others. We believe that we must serve God, self, and others in order to lead a happy productive life. All Saints School is committed to a positive Catholic learning environment that provides for the intellectual, physical, emotional, moral, spiritual, and social needs of students. The following are school wide goals in support of the mission statement: provide for a cultural Catholic heritage through service projects; provide knowledgeable educators who are committed to the child; provide a positive school climate with a balanced curriculum; serve the students needs by varying the organization of time, people, and instruction strategies; evaluate academic, social, emotional, and physical growth on a continuing basis; provide opportunities for extracurricular activities for our students; and encourage students to accept responsibility for their actions through our discipline system. ...
